AMGN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

2,785 of the 6,925 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Amgen (AMGN)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$129B — up 10% from $117B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 209 funds opened new AMGN positions and 100 closed out — a net gain of 109 holders — while 1,143 added to existing stakes and 1,065 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$653M. The largest seller was Barclays, cutting an estimated $722M.
